(a)Ordinance.--With regard to continuous service and minimum age requirements, the ordinance establishing or regulations governing the firefighters pension fund shall prescribe as follows:
(1)A minimum period of continuous service of not less than 20 years.
(2)If a minimum age is prescribed, a minimum of 50 years of age.
(b)Retired member.--If not unfit by reason of age, disability or otherwise, a retired member shall be subject to service as a firefighter reserve in a case of emergency under terms and conditions as may be established by council.
